Dell, Micron, SanDisk tumble as AI hardware rally hits reversal

A broad selloff hit AI-linked hardware and chip stocks on Wednesday as investors locked in gains from a months-long rally and questioned how long red-hot demand for AI infrastructure can support current valuations.

Dell Technologies Inc (NASDAQ:DELL) fell as much as 12%, touching a session low of $397.69, after a report that Meta Platforms is developing plans to lease out surplus AI training and inference capacity to enterprise customers. The news stoked concern that hyperscale cloud providers may have over-built data center infrastructure, a development that could slow future server orders for system integrators such as Dell.

Rising memory costs added to the pressure on Dell’s margins, given that AI-optimized servers already carry lower gross margins than the company’s traditional hardware lines. GF Securities recently downgraded the stock to “Hold” from “Buy,” citing a stretched valuation after shares had rallied roughly 200% and traded near 34 times forward earnings. Extensive insider selling, totaling about $1.56 billion over three months with no offsetting purchases, has also weighed on sentiment.

Micron Technology Inc (NASDAQ:MU) dropped about 9%, extending losses as investors weighed reports that Washington is considering tighter unilateral restrictions on exports of high-bandwidth memory products, a step that would carry direct implications for the chipmaker’s international revenue. Competition from Chinese memory manufacturers has also been cited as a growing longer-term threat to Micron’s pricing power.

SanDisk (NASDAQ:SNDK) shares slid sharply after a research firm cut its near-term outlook for the NAND flash market, pointing to average selling prices falling faster than previously expected. That shift reinforced concern that the memory industry’s supply-demand balance is tipping toward a surplus as capacity expansions across the sector outpace demand from enterprise and consumer electronics customers.

Advanced Micro Devices Inc (NASDAQ:AMD, XETRA:AMD) shares also fell, caught up in the broader retreat across semiconductor and memory names. The stock has been especially sensitive to swings in sentiment after more than doubling year-to-date on optimism around its EPYC server processors and Instinct AI accelerators, leaving it vulnerable to profit-taking once the mood in AI hardware shifted.

The declines mark the latest bout of volatility in a sector that has posted extraordinary gains through 2026 on the back of surging AI infrastructure spending. Traders and analysts described Wednesday’s moves largely as a valuation reset rather than a sign of a broader breakdown in AI demand, though the Meta capacity report and renewed scrutiny of hardware margins have added a fresh layer of uncertainty heading into the next round of quarterly earnings.
